Paralegal for Estates, Wills, and Trusts Department at Law Firm Are you a skilled Paralegal with experience in Estates, Wills, and Trusts matters? Look no further! Lipsitz Green Scime Cambria, a highly reputable and dynamic law firm, is seeking a Paralegal to join our Estates, Wills, and Trusts Department. This is a full-time position with competitive salary and benefits, including medical, dental, life and vision insurance plans, 401(k), and vacation time. Responsibilities: - Assist attorneys in all aspects of Estates, Wills, and Trusts matters - Conduct legal research and prepare legal documents - Communicate with clients and other parties involved in cases - Manage case files and maintain organization of documents - Attend client meetings and court hearings as needed Requirements: - 3-5 years of experience in Estates, Wills, and Trusts matters - Strong knowledge of legal terminology and procedures - Excellent communication and organizational skills - Proficient in Microsoft Office and legal research databases - Ability to work independently and as part of a team Salary Information: - $45,000 - $65,000 yearly, depending on experience, skills, and qualifications Benefits: - Medical, dental, life and vision insurance plans - 401(k) - Vacation Time Join our team at Lipsitz Green Scime Cambria, where we are committed to providing top-quality legal services to our clients.
